Mortgage Loan Application Detail Totals for Purdue in 2016

Loan Purpose

Total Number of Mortgage Applications Total Dollar Amount of Mortgage Loan Applications Average Mortgage Loan Amount Highest Mortgage Loan Amount Average Applicant Income Highest Applicant Income
Home Purchase 1,168 $228,037,000 $195,000 $765,000 $101,000 $1,586,000
Refinancing 455 $76,683,000 $168,000 $2,900,000 $104,000 $1,458,000
Home Improvement 73 $2,688,000 $36,000 $350,000 $96,000 $395,000

Applicant Race

Total Number of Mortgage Applications Total Dollar Amount of Mortgage Loan Applications Average Mortgage Loan Amount Highest Mortgage Loan Amount Average Applicant Income Highest Applicant Income
White 1,210 $208,555,000 $172,000 $2,900,000 $94,000 $634,000
Not Provided 255 $54,761,000 $214,000 $765,000 $108,000 $483,000
Asian 102 $22,068,000 $216,000 $650,000 $110,000 $519,000
Hispanic 48 $7,404,000 $154,000 $560,000 $83,000 $506,000
Black or African American 40 $8,473,000 $211,000 $646,000 $103,000 $210,000
Not applicable 31 $4,381,000 $141,000 $1,100,000 $340,000 $1,586,000
American Indian or Alaskan Native 6 $818,000 $136,000 $280,000 $109,000 $225,000
Native Hawaiin or Other Pacific Islander 4 $948,000 $237,000 $580,000 $96,000 $196,000

Loan Type

Total Number of Mortgage Applications Total Dollar Amount of Mortgage Loan Applications Average Mortgage Loan Amount Highest Mortgage Loan Amount Average Applicant Income Highest Applicant Income
Conventional (any loan other than FHA, VA, FSA, or RHS loans) 1,695 $307,310,000 $181,000 $2,900,000 $102,000 $1,586,000
VA-guaranteed (Veterans Administration) 1 $98,000 $98,000 $98,000 $47,000 $47,000
FHA-insured (Federal Housing Administration) 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0
FSA/RHS (Farm Service Agency or Rural Housing Service) 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0

Outcome

Total Number of Mortgage Applications Total Dollar Amount of Mortgage Loan Applications Average Mortgage Loan Amount Highest Mortgage Loan Amount Average Applicant Income Highest Applicant Income
Loan Originated 1,189 $213,847,000 $179,000 $2,900,000 $106,000 $1,586,000
Application Withdrawn By Applicant 246 $50,250,000 $204,000 $765,000 $110,000 $634,000
File Closed For Incompleteness 143 $26,850,000 $187,000 $720,000 $83,000 $300,000
Application Denied By Financial Institution 108 $13,972,000 $129,000 $510,000 $66,000 $253,000
Application Approved But Not Accepted 10 $2,489,000 $248,000 $465,000 $103,000 $156,000
Loan Purchased By The Institution 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0
Preapproval Approved but not Accepted 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0
Preapproval Denied by Financial Institution 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0

Denial Reason

Total Number of Mortgage Applications Total Dollar Amount of Mortgage Loan Applications Average Mortgage Loan Amount Highest Mortgage Loan Amount Average Applicant Income Highest Applicant Income
Credit History 52 $7,304,000 $140,000 $510,000 $72,000 $225,000
Debt-To-Income Ratio 27 $2,892,000 $107,000 $270,000 $41,000 $90,000
Employment History 8 $800,000 $100,000 $166,000 $43,000 $130,000
Collateral 7 $1,008,000 $144,000 $388,000 $92,000 $207,000
Insufficient Cash (Downpayment, Closing Cost) 3 $660,000 $220,000 $332,000 $95,000 $104,000
Other 2 $488,000 $244,000 $437,000 $228,000 $253,000
Unverifiable Information 1 $58,000 $58,000 $58,000 $11,000 $11,000
Credit Application Incomplete 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0
Mortgage Insurance Denied 0 $0 $0 $0 $0 $0
